【提问】关于ADC的自校准问题
谁叫小明2022/10/24仪器仪表 IP:广东

方案情况:

    近期在思考在ADC过程怎么做到自校准的问题,如图1的ADC方案中,因为其中一路需要负责采集桥式传感器(未画出),所以需要电流输出能力较高的LDO作为激励电压,然而LDO的电压精度一般只能高到99%,为了尽可能消除桥式传感器激励电源的偏差带来的影响,所以ADC芯片的参考电压直接取了LDO的电压以消除共模误差。

    然后该ADC芯片的第二路是负责采集变送器4~20mA电流,电流通过250欧电阻转换为1~5V的电压信号,然而这里的电压信号是与LDO参考电压进行比较,因为上述LDO电压精度不高的问题,采样回来的电压信号必定与参考电压存在共模误差,所以希望能引入一种自校准方案尽可能消除这样的误差。

自校准电路.jpg

图1


校准步骤:

    为解决共模误差问题,我想到的一个方法就是在输入端引入一个基准电压源,在校准程序开始后将按以下步骤进行:

  1. 关闭4~20mA信号

  2. 控制NMOS管导通

  3. 计算ADC的IN+对地Offset误差并记录

  4. 控制NMOS管截止

  5. 控制PMOS管导通

  6. 采集标准电压并计算记录出均值

  7. 用基准电压反推出参考电压的误差并存储于Flash中


    在得到参考电压的误差后,我们用采集的数据都乘以这个误差倍数,从而得到较为精准的数据。


方案误差:

    在步骤5中PMOS管存在导通电阻Rdson,但一般都控制在几十毫欧左右,按恶劣情况记Rdson=0.1欧的情况下,ADC采集到的电压误差应为:

erro<(1-250/250+0.1)=0.04%

    一般固定基准电压的误差在0.1%~0.05%,而LDO的误差在1%,所以个人认为Rdson的误差基本可以忽略(个人己见)。


个人疑惑:

  1. 在这个方案中我不太确定MOS管是否能参与到自校准的方案中?

  2. 除了Rdson带来的误差不确定是否存在其他因素会引入误差?

  3. 在没有高精度电压测试仪去手动校准基准电压的情况下,这样的自校准方案是否值得采用?


    希望各位大佬提出其中的不妥之处,或提供更好的自校准替代方案,谢谢!






[修改于 2年1个月前 - 2022/10/24 14:46:25]

来自:仪器与装备 / 仪器仪表
10
已屏蔽 原因:{{ notice.reason }}已屏蔽
{{notice.noticeContent}}
~~空空如也
虎哥
2年1个月前 IP:四川
909683

建议使用常规方法,这种基本电路能发明的新方法早就发明了,很难有大的提升。

如果ADC是靠电源来参考的,那就提高电源精度。

电压基准不适合接重负载,250欧负载是偏重的,要确认它能带得动。

MOS管的电容可能影响电路带宽。对位数不太高的ADC来说,断开其它电路,只接250欧电阻,似乎与短接也没多大区别。

引用
评论
加载评论中,请稍候...
200字以内,仅用于支线交流,主线讨论请采用回复功能。
折叠评论
谁叫小明作者
2年1个月前 IP:广东
909684
引用虎哥发表于1楼的内容
建议使用常规方法,这种基本电路能发明的新方法早就发明了,很难有大的提升。如果ADC是靠电源来参考的,...
  1. 有尝试去找自校准之类的资料,也是希望能多了解几种常规操作,但没有什么进展

  2. 有往尝试提高电源精度方向考虑,因为有个桥式传感器需要用电源去驱动,但是比起基准源,LDO的精度远远达不到,找了好多芯片比较高的都只能到1%

  3. 确实提醒了基准源的供电流问题,这里电流约为2.5V/250Ω=10mA,这也是很多基准芯片不太能接受的电流

  4. 确实需要考虑MOS寄生电容对ADC采样的影响


因为准备用32位的ADC所以想着尽可能保住能用的位数提高精度,谢谢虎哥的指点

引用
评论
加载评论中,请稍候...
200字以内,仅用于支线交流,主线讨论请采用回复功能。
折叠评论
m24h
2年1个月前 IP:上海
909690

可以采用电子单刀双掷开关啊 校正时候就不要还接在250欧电路上 效果还是不错的 而且也避免了PMOS开启电压太大的问题

引用
评论(4)
1
加载评论中,请稍候...
200字以内,仅用于支线交流,主线讨论请采用回复功能。
折叠评论
warmonkey
2年1个月前 IP:新加坡
909691

舍本逐末了

有两个比较简单的方法:

直接把ldo换成基准+运放

用二选一开关接到基准源

引用
评论
4
加载评论中,请稍候...
200字以内,仅用于支线交流,主线讨论请采用回复功能。
折叠评论
hffhgffjy
2年1个月前 IP:江苏
909775

供电5v时vref只有2.5v,adc的位数只用了一半,如果降低供电或增加vref,使vref接近adc的满量程,这样可能会再提高一点校准的精度

引用
评论
加载评论中,请稍候...
200字以内,仅用于支线交流,主线讨论请采用回复功能。
折叠评论
m24h
2年1个月前 IP:上海
909777
引用hffhgffjy发表于5楼的内容
供电5v时vref只有2.5v,adc的位数只用了一半,如果降低供电或增加vref,使vref接近a...

这倒未必

因为基准源的误差大多是相对的 而不是绝对的

相同工艺下 5V可能比2.5V的绝对误差就会大一些 相对误差百分比就不变

其实个人觉得这类工控信号本身就不能对精度要求太高 12位差不多够了 精度已经比大多数基准源要高了 32位太偏执了 也没有这么高精度的电压源



引用
评论
2
加载评论中,请稍候...
200字以内,仅用于支线交流,主线讨论请采用回复功能。
折叠评论
阡陌徘徊
2年1个月前 修改于 2年1个月前 IP:江苏
909788
引用m24h发表于6楼的内容
这倒未必因为基准源的误差大多是相对的 而不是绝对的相同工艺下 5V可能比2.5V的绝对误差就会大一些...

成品32位adc  enob也就23位,工控的东西拿个12位的绰绰有余了

引用
评论
加载评论中,请稍候...
200字以内,仅用于支线交流,主线讨论请采用回复功能。
折叠评论
量子隧道
2年1个月前 IP:广东
909930

最好是找个厂家的基准源用户手册,看有没有扩流方案,按此方案做个5V高精度电源代替LDO。

引用
评论(1)
3
加载评论中,请稍候...
200字以内,仅用于支线交流,主线讨论请采用回复功能。
折叠评论
WernerPleischner
2年1个月前 修改于 2年1个月前 IP:广东
909970

一般电流变送器和桥式传感器的精度最多也就14位

引用
评论(2)
加载评论中,请稍候...
200字以内,仅用于支线交流,主线讨论请采用回复功能。
折叠评论
谁叫小明作者
2年0个月前 IP:广东
911399
引用阡陌徘徊发表于7楼的内容
成品32位adc  enob也就23位,工控的东西拿个12位的绰绰有余了

确实32位adc在较好条件下的enob只有23位左右,但是一般是在电路设计的比较好以及采集率比较低的情况下才能做到,但随着采集率的增高enob以及一些adc芯片内置的仪放倍数增加enob会大大减小,所以肯定是往高位追求才能确保有更好的性能

引用
评论
加载评论中,请稍候...
200字以内,仅用于支线交流,主线讨论请采用回复功能。
折叠评论

想参与大家的讨论?现在就 登录 或者 注册

所属专业
所属分类
上级专业
同级专业
谁叫小明
进士 学者 机友
文章
22
回复
223
学术分
1
2018/07/19注册,13天3时前活动

联系方式qq:2674569229

主体类型:个人
所属领域:无
认证方式:手机号
IP归属地:广东
文件下载
加载中...
{{errorInfo}}
{{downloadWarning}}
你在 {{downloadTime}} 下载过当前文件。
文件名称:{{resource.defaultFile.name}}
下载次数:{{resource.hits}}
上传用户:{{uploader.username}}
所需积分:{{costScores}},{{holdScores}}下载当前附件免费{{description}}
积分不足,去充值
文件已丢失

当前账号的附件下载数量限制如下:
时段 个数
{{f.startingTime}}点 - {{f.endTime}}点 {{f.fileCount}}
视频暂不能访问,请登录试试
仅供内部学术交流或培训使用,请先保存到本地。本内容不代表科创观点,未经原作者同意,请勿转载。
音频暂不能访问,请登录试试
支持的图片格式:jpg, jpeg, png
插入公式
评论控制
加载中...
文号:{{pid}}
投诉或举报
加载中...
{{tip}}
请选择违规类型:
{{reason.type}}

空空如也

加载中...
详情
详情
推送到专栏从专栏移除
设为匿名取消匿名
查看作者
回复
只看作者
加入收藏取消收藏
收藏
取消收藏
折叠回复
置顶取消置顶
评学术分
鼓励
设为精选取消精选
管理提醒
编辑
通过审核
评论控制
退修或删除
历史版本
违规记录
投诉或举报
加入黑名单移除黑名单
查看IP
{{format('YYYY/MM/DD HH:mm:ss', toc)}}